Flag off ceremony of Mountaineering Expedition
Chandigarh, 12th May, 2016: In a first of its kind initiative in the country the Department of Social Welfare, Women & Child Development Chandigarh Administration in association with the Indian Mountaineering Foundation will be sending 60 specially abled and 60 women on a Mountaineering Course/ Expedition to 4 peaks ranging 5500m -6000m height in the Indian Himalayas. Hon’ble Prime Minister of India has also launched “Beti Bachao Beti Padhao” Scheme for the empowerment of Women and this initiative of Social Welfare Department in conducting this course for women and persons with disability shall be a morale booster and will also help in creating confidence amongst participant Women & Persons with Disabilities of UT Chandigarh. The selections were held on the 7th and 8th of May 2016 at MCM DAV College 76 specially abled candidates and 135 women participated in the selection process which consisted of physical tests like Running and climbing the rock wall. 60 women and 60 specially abled participants have been selected by a team of experts from Indian Mountaineering Foundation. H.E Governor of Punjab & Haryana and Administrator, U.T. Chandigarh, Prof. Kaptan Singh Solanki flagged off the expedition today at Haryana Raj Bhawan and appreciated the efforts done by the Social Welfare Department for the empowerment of women & persons with disability.
